Title: The Innovative Contributions of Manfred Kurz
Introduction
Manfred Kurz is a notable inventor based in Altenstadt, Germany. He has made significant contributions to the field of hydraulic systems, holding a total of five patents. His work primarily focuses on machine presses, showcasing his expertise in hydraulic drive systems.
Latest Patents
One of Kurz's latest patents involves a machine press that features a closed hydraulic drive system acting upon the upper tool support. This system includes at least one hydraulic cylinder-piston unit and a hydraulic assembly supplied from a storage reservoir. A base pressure above environmental pressure is maintained in the storage reservoir, which is designed as a cylinder store with a hydraulic chamber defined by a cylinder and a piston unit. The piston unit is acted upon by a hydraulic fluid chamber connected to a high-pressure gas store. The design ensures that the active surface of the hydraulic fluid chamber on the piston unit is smaller compared to the active surface of the hydraulic chamber. Another patent describes a machine press with a hydraulic drive that can switch between rapid motion and press motion, utilizing a pressure accumulator to supply the hydraulic drive system with a base pressure above ambient pressure.
Career Highlights
Throughout his career, Manfred Kurz has worked with prominent companies in the industry, including Hoerbiger Automatisierungstechnik Holding GmbH and Hoerbiger Hydraulik GmbH. His experience in these organizations has allowed him to refine his skills and contribute to innovative hydraulic solutions.
Collaborations
Kurz has collaborated with notable colleagues such as Bertold Grimmer and Bernhard Russ, further enhancing his work in hydraulic systems.
